Protective efficacy of Chlorophytum borivilianum root extract against murine visceral leishmaniasis by immunomodulating the host responses

ABSTRACT

Background:

The available drugs for treating visceral leishmaniasis are limited. Moreover, the disease isassociated with suppression of immune function. Therefore, therapies with effective immunomodulatoryagents are needed which can decrease parasitic burden and enhance adaptive immunity.

Objectives:

The present study was planned to evaluate the antileishmanial efficacy of crude ethanolicextract of roots of Chlorophytum borivilianum (CBREE) against murine visceral leishmaniasis throughimmunomodulation.Materials and

methods:

The in vitro studies were carried out to check leishmanicidal activity againstpromastigote form and cytotoxicity against HeLa cells. The parasite load in liver smears, immunologicaland biochemical changes induced by 500 and 1000 mg/kg b.wt. of CBREE were assessed on 1, 7, 14 and 21post treatment days in infected and treated BALB/c mice.

Results:

CBREE showed inhibitory effect on growth of promastigotes with IC50 of 28.25 mg/mL andnegligible cytotoxicity. The extract was toxicologically safe in BALB/c mice when administered orally with5 g/kg b.wt. of extract. A significant reduction in parasite load was observed along with active immunomodulation through enhanced Th1 type of immune responses and suppressed Th2 type of immuneresponses.

Conclusion:

The treatment with both doses showed no toxic effect as evidenced by normal liver andkidney function tests and normal histological observations of liver and kidney. Therefore, it should befurther explored for its active components in pursuit of the new effective antileishmanial agents in theplant kingdom.© 2017 Transdisciplinary University, Bangalore and World Ayurveda Foundation.
